Ca'Darrius Sowell Hits Last Second Shot As Tech Topples No.12 PBA

Melbourne, Florida – Florida Tech men's hoops was back at home this evening to take on No. 12 Palm Beach Atlantic. With a packed Clemente Center, the Panthers were motivated to pick up their first ranked win of the year.

SSC PLAY – GAME SIXTEEN
Final: 
Florida Tech Panthers 78, Palm Beach Atlantic Sailfish 77
Records: Florida Tech (10-14, 6-10 SSC) | Palm Beach Atlantic (20-4, 12-4 SSC)
Location: Clemente Center | Melbourne, Florida

GAME NOTES:
First Half:
  • The Panthers struck first tonight when Matt Daulerio hit a three to open the scoring.
  • Both teams traded baskets, but a small run from the Sailfish gave PBA an early 22-12 lead.
  • Points from Ty Harpring, Grant Lovette and Ca'Darrius Sowell cut into the deficit, and the Panthers only trailed by two possessions.
  • The Tech defense forced a handful of steals and missed shots, but the Panthers were still unable to tie the game.
  • Despite a late run of six straight points, PBA scored five points in the final minute to take a nine point lead at the break
HALFTIME SCORE - Florida Tech 33, Palm Beach Atlantic 42
Second Half:
  • Needing a spark, Daulerio and Sowell hit their first two shots of the first half, and the Sailfish's lead was cut in half.
  • PBA pushed the lead back up to ten points, but Tech answered right back with buckets from Harpring, Sowell, and Lovette to make it a 51-46 game with 12 minutes remaining.
  • The Panthers continued to chip away and used a 6-0 run to cut the deficit to just two points.
  • Each team went on a scoring run until Xavier Ford-Belton came up big with a block and a steal to spark another run with six minutes left to play.
  • AJ Lieuwen and Ty Harpring both hit threes, and Ca'Darrius Sowell got into the lane for a smooth finish at the rim to make it a one-score game again.
  • While PBA held onto a one-possession lead heading into the final minute, the Panthers kept fighting back and answered every Sailfish basket.
  • After a defensive stop with two minutes left, Sowell hit a big-time three-pointer from the top of the key to tie the game at 73.
  • PBA retook the lead, but Matt Daulerio came right back with a three of his own and the Panthers held a 76-75 lead.
  • After another Sailfish bucket to give them a one-point lead, Ca'Darrius Sowell hit the biggest shot of his Panther career, a fade-away jumper with 6.7 seconds left in the game to upset the No. 12 team in the country.
FINAL SCORE - Florida Tech 78, Palm Beach Atlantic 77

COACHES CORNER:
Head Coach Will Murphy on the big win, "a couple of great individual performances, a great shot at the end of the game by CD. I was really proud of the way we broke the game down and continued to win the four-minute wars. We didn't lose any ground as we tried to get back in the game, and by the time we were back in it, the momentum was fully on our side, and we made one more play than they did."

NOTABLE PANTHERS: BEYOND THE BOX SCORE:
  • Tonight's win is the first ranked win of the Will Murphy era.
  • Ca'Darrius Sowell sets his new Panther high and hits his first game-winner of his Panther career.
